首页网站开发网站开发是什么工作

网站开发是什么工作

2026-06-27

昆明

返回列表

当代码成为砖瓦

在信息时代,网站是连接用户与服务的桥梁,是品牌形象的窗口,更是商业运营的基础。网站开发,正是构筑这座数字桥梁的核心工作。它并非简单的“写代码”,而是一个融合技术、设计与逻辑的系统工程。从静态网页到动态应用,从前端交互到后端架构,网站开启者如同数字世界的建筑师,用代码搭建结构,用设计赋予灵魂,用逻辑确保稳固。本文将深入解析网站开发的工作本质、核心流程与关键技能,揭开这一职业的技术面纱。

一、网站开发的工作定义:技术、设计与逻辑的三重奏

网站开发指通过编程语言、工具和框架,创建、测试和维护网站或网络应用程序的过程。其核心目标是构建功能完整、用户体验流畅、性能稳定的数字产品。根据职责分工,网站开发通常分为三个关键领域:

1. 前端开发:用户界面的塑造者

前端开发聚焦于用户直接接触的视觉与交互层,负责将设计稿转化为可操作的网页界面。开启者需精通HTML(结构)、CSS(样式)和JavaScript(逻辑),并常借助React、Vue等框架提升开发效率。前端工作的核心在于实现响应式布局、动画效果、数据动态渲染等,确保网站在不同设备上均能提供直观、流畅的体验。例如,一个电商网站的购物车按钮动画、商品筛选器的实时响应,均属前端开发的成果。

2. 后端开发:服务器端的逻辑引擎

后端开发负责处理用户看不到的“幕后”逻辑,包括服务器管理、数据库操作和业务逻辑实现。开启者使用Python、Java、PHP等语言,结合Node.js、Django等框架,构建用户认证、数据存储、支付接口等功能。例如,用户登录时验证账号密码、提交订单后更新库存数据,这些过程均由后端代码驱动。后端开发强调安全性、并发处理能力和系统架构设计,是网站稳定运行的基础。

3. 全栈开发:贯穿前后的多面手

全栈开启者兼具前端与后端技能,能够独立完成网站从界面到服务器的整体构建。他们需全面理解技术栈的各个环节,擅长整合不同模块,快速应对需求变更。全栈能力在创业团队或中小型项目中尤为宝贵,可减少沟通成本,提升开发效率。

二、网站开发的核心流程:从概念到上线的六步曲

网站开发遵循系统化流程,确保项目有序推进。典型流程包括以下阶段:

1. 需求分析与规划

开发始于明确目标:网站要解决什么问题?目标用户是谁?需具备哪些功能?开启者需与客户或产品经理深入沟通,梳理需求文档,定义功能列表、技术选型和项目时间表。此阶段避免盲目编码,清晰的规划能大幅降低后续返工风险。

2. 设计与原型制作

UI/UX设计师基于需求制作视觉稿和交互原型,确定配色、排版、导航逻辑等。前端开启者随后介入,将设计转化为可交互的页面原型,供团队内部或用户测试反馈。设计阶段强调用户体验优先,确保界面直观、操作路径简洁。

3. 开发与编码实现

团队按分工并行开发:前端搭建页面结构,后端编写API接口,数据库工程师设计数据模型。此阶段需遵循代码规范,使用版本控制工具(如Git)管理进度,并通过每日站会同步问题。敏捷开发方法常被采用,以两周为一个迭代周期,逐步完善功能。

4. 测试与调试

测试环节包括单元测试(验证单个功能)、集成测试(检查模块协作)和用户验收测试(模拟真实场景)。开启者需修复漏洞、优化性能,确保网站在不同浏览器和设备上兼容。自动化测试工具(如Selenium)可提升测试效率。

5. 部署与上线

将代码部署至服务器,配置域名、SSL证书等网络环境。开发团队需监控上线过程,准备回滚方案以应对意外故障。云服务(如AWS、阿里云)提供了弹性伸缩的部署环境,简化运维复杂度。

6. 维护与迭代

上线后,开启者需定期更新内容、修复漏洞、升级第三方库,并根据用户反馈优化功能。网站维护是持续过程,保障系统安全与性能稳定。

三、关键技能与工具:开启者的装备库

成功完成网站开发,依赖以下核心能力与工具:

技术技能

  • 编程语言:前端掌握JavaScript/TypeScript,后端至少精通一门服务器语言(如Python、Java)。
  • 框架与库:熟悉主流框架(如React、Spring Boot)以提升开发效率。
  • 数据库知识:理解SQL(如MySQL)或NoSQL(如MongoDB)的数据管理原理。
  • 版本控制:熟练使用Git进行代码协作与分支管理。
  • 软技能

  • 逻辑思维:能够将复杂需求分解为可执行的代码逻辑。
  • 沟通能力:与设计师、测试人员及非技术成员高效协作。
  • 问题解决:快速定位代码错误,并通过搜索引擎、技术社区寻找解决方案。
  • 常用工具链

  • 开发环境:代码编辑器(VS Code)、浏览器开启者工具。
  • 协作平台:GitHub、Jira、Figma(设计协作)。
  • 部署工具:Docker(容器化)、Jenkins(持续集成)。
  • 四、挑战与价值:在复杂性中创造意义

    网站开发面临多重挑战:技术更新迅速,要求开启者持续学习;多端兼容性测试耗时耗力;安全漏洞(如SQL注入)需时刻防范。这一工作的价值同样显著:开启者直接塑造数字产品,见证创意从蓝图变为现实;通过代码优化,可提升千万用户的访问体验;在远程办公趋势下,网站开发更成为支持全球协作的基础设施。

    代码之外,更是解决方案

    网站开发本质是解决问题的工程。它要求开启者兼具技术深度与系统思维,将抽象需求转化为稳健、易用的数字产品。无论是打造一个简洁的企业官网,还是构建一个高并发的社交平台,开启者都在用代码书写人与技术的对话。这一工作不仅关乎技术实现,更关乎对用户需求的理解、对细节的执着,以及对创新边界的不断探索。在数字浪潮中,网站开发始终是连接现实与虚拟的核心纽带,驱动着信息世界的运转与进化。

    网站开发网站建设电话

    在线咨询

    扫码 · 获取网站开发网站建设费用

    为网站开发中小企业创造可持续增长的解决方案

    全链路互联网解决商

    为企业客户提供全方位的互联网品牌建设与网络营销落地整合方案

  • 网站建设

    网站建设是企业数字化第一步,从品牌展示到功能落地,兼顾设计美感与搜索引擎优化,打通线上获客与转化通道,为企业业务增长赋能。

    企业网站建设 营销网站建设 集团网站建设 学校网站建设 手机网站建设 外贸网站建设

  • 微信小程序

    微信小程序轻便快捷,无需下载安装,即用即走,覆盖生活、服务、零售、油站,开发成本低、上线快,轻松实现线上引流与高效运营。

    小程序开发 小程序定制 小程序搭建 小程序设计

  • 网站优化排名

    通过SEO技术优化提升加载速度、适配移动端体验,增强用户粘性与搜索引擎信任度,稳步提升自然排名,为企业带来长效流量与转化。

    seo优化 关键词优化 百度排名优化 整站优化

  • 多用户商城系统

    多用户商城系统支持多商家入驻,集商品展示、订单管理、支付结算、营销推广、分销获客、管理权限分配于一体,适配电商平台运营需求。

    商品管理系统 购物车管理系统 店铺管理系统 会员管理系统

  • 加油站管理系统

    集油站入驻、附近油站定位、快速一键加油、自动生成报表、员工交班、小票打印、语音播报于一体,助力加油站高效运营,降本增效

    油站管理系统 油卡管理系统 订单管理系统 微信分销系统 折扣管理系统 油站分账系统

  • 企业网站管理系统

    企业网站管理系统助力企业高效搭建与运维官网,无需专业技术即可快速更新内容,适配多终端访问,轻松实现数字化展示与营销。

    信息发布系统 广告管理系统 友情链接管理 留言报名系统